It is unlawful for a person under eighteen years of age to loiter in a billiard or pocket billiard room or to play billiards or pocket billiards in a billiard room unless accompanied by the person's parent or guardian or with the written consent of the person's parent or guardian. A person violating this section or Chapter 11 of Title 52 or any billiard room proprietor or manager who permits such a violation must be fined not less than ten nor more than one hundred dollars or be imprisoned not less than two days nor more than thirty days. In the event the keeper of a billiard room is of the opinion that a person desiring admission is under the age of eighteen years the keeper shall require the person to certify the person's age in writing. It is a misdemeanor, punishable by a fine of not less than twenty-five nor more than one hundred dollars, for a minor to make a false certificate of age or use a forged permit from the minor's parent or guardian.
HISTORY: 2008 Act No. 361, Section 2.
